SEBREE v. BOARD OF SHAWNEE COUNTY COMM'RS

No. 66,968

16 Kan. App. 2d 772 (1992)

829 P.2d 610

ROBERT J. and REGINA M. SEBREE, Appellants, v. TH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S OF THE COUNTY OF SHAWNEE, et al., Appellees.

Court of Appeals of Kansas.

Opinion filed April 3, 1992.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Stephen P. Weir, of Carpenter, Weir & Myers, Chartered, of Topeka, for the appellants.

Jeffrey A. Chanay and Michael D. Strong, of Entz & Chanay, of Topeka, for the appellees.

Before BRISCOE, C.J., DAVIS. J., and RICHARD W. WAHL, District Judge Retired, assigned.


Aff'd 251 Kan. 776, 840 P.2d 1125 (1992).

DAVIS, J.:
